1.) The first is the better of the two. Least amount of rust, lower year, and intact grips it appears. Looks to be a 1905. The seller described it as "Imperial German Seitengewehr Model 1898 Pipe Back Bayonet By Simson & Co, Suhl For G98 Rifles & Scabbard. Circa 1902-17. Pipeback blade with swell point tip. It has a full central fuller. The ricasso is stamped by the manufacturer 'Simson & Co. Suhl'.".
